An Overview of the Microchip MCP73833-FCI/MF Standalone Linear Li-Ion/Li-Polymer Charge Management Controller

The management of battery charging is a critical function in modern portable electronics, ensuring safety, efficiency, and longevity. The MCP73833-FCI/MF from Microchip Technology represents a highly integrated solution designed to simplify this process for single-cell Lithium-Ion or Lithium-Polymer batteries. As a standalone linear charge management controller, it provides a complete charging system with minimal external components, making it an ideal choice for space-constrained and cost-sensitive applications.

Key Features and Functionality

The core of the MCP73833's operation is a linear charging algorithm, which regulates the charging current by dissipating excess power as heat. This method, while simpler than switching topologies, offers a low-noise and compact solution. The device is meticulously engineered to manage the precise charging cycle required by lithium-based chemistries: pre-conditioning (trickle charge), constant current (CC), and constant voltage (CV). This ensures the battery is charged safely and efficiently, maximizing its capacity and cycle life.

A standout feature of the MCP73833-FCI/MF is its fully integrated pass transistor and current sense circuit. This integration eliminates the need for an external MOSFET and current sense resistor, significantly reducing the overall bill of materials (BOM) and PCB footprint. The device offers a preset charging voltage of 4.2V with a tight tolerance of ±0.75%, crucial for preventing over-voltage conditions that can damage the battery.

The charging current is user-programmable via a single external resistor, providing design flexibility. Furthermore, the IC includes a suite of advanced safety and management features, such as thermal regulation to limit die temperature during high-power operation or high-ambient conditions, automatic power-down when input voltage is removed, and reverse-blocking protection to prevent battery drain.

Package and Applications

The "FCI/MF" suffix denotes a specific package: a 10-lead, 3x3 mm DFN. This ultra-small form factor is critical for applications where board real estate is at a premium. The MCP73833 is exceptionally well-suited for a wide range of portable devices, including:

Bluetooth headsets and wearable devices

Portable medical diagnostics and monitors

Smartphones and portable media players

Handheld industrial scanners and terminals
